About Peace Arch Plumbing & Heating


Family-owned plumbing and heating company handling drains, water heaters, boilers, strata maintenance and 24/7 emergency callouts.

Peace Arch Plumbing & Heating is a family-owned plumbing and heating company operating since 2012, with its site describing 13-plus years in the trade. Everyday work is core residential plumbing: drain cleaning, hydro-jetting, sewer line video camera inspection, root removal and trenchless sewer repair or replacement, plus the ordinary faults that send most households looking for a plumber: leaking pipes, running toilets and low water pressure. Water heating is the other half of the business, with tank and tankless heaters installed and serviced and tankless and boiler installation covering conventional and combi condensing models. Renovation plumbing rounds it out, taking in fixture, sink, faucet and appliance installation for kitchens and bathrooms.

The services page states that the whole team carries current BC licensing and WorkSafeBC coverage, and that every journeyman plumber and certified gas fitter on the crew keeps up with provincial codes and safety standards. Boiler and tankless installations are handled by the licensed gas fitters and heating technicians on that crew, who also take on the sizing calculations and the permit applications. Emergency crews are kept on call around the clock, including weekends and holidays, and the company says it typically arrives within an hour depending on location and traffic. The site also cites more than 100 completed residential and commercial projects and a 95% HomeStars StarScore, both figures published by the business itself.

Residential and commercial work are both handled, with a separate strata line aimed at buildings of 20 or more units. Their strata plumbing maintenance covers scheduled leak checks, drain cleaning every three to six months, pressure testing, reserve fund planning and inspection documentation formatted for strata council meetings. That last item matters to a council, since the paperwork arrives ready to table. Renovation and installation jobs are booked in advance, while a burst line or a failed water heater goes to the around-the-clock emergency crew instead.

The published service area names White Rock, South Surrey and Langley, along with Crescent Beach, Ocean Park, Grandview Heights, Morgan Creek, Elgin Chantrell, Sunnyside and Hazelmere. More broadly, the company describes itself as serving Surrey and the Lower Mainland since 2012, and says its completed projects span Surrey, White Rock, Langley and beyond. Pitt Meadows falls inside that published Lower Mainland coverage. It is registered as Peace Arch Plumbing & Heating Inc., based at 1983 196th Street in Surrey, and reachable at 778-998-6420.
